Hi Bob the best thing is to keep retracting the foreskin in a warm bath or shower but don’t force it back this can cause scarring you don’t want that.
The peace of skin is not your frenulum?
If you have a skin Bridge or adhesion your best option would be to speak to your GP to have it resolved. they can advise you on the tight foreskin as well and may prescribe some steroid cream which would really help you a lot.
